Benjamin handcrafted this elegant bushcraft knife using Feather Damascus, meticulously forged from 15N20 and 1084 steels to create its distinctive flowing pattern and superior edge-holding performance.

The handle blends sandcast bronze with shimmering curly redwood sourced from the Wairarapa region. This stabilised redwood comes from a large giant sequoia (Wellingtonia) stump Benjamin acquired in Carterton—likely descended from the impressive late-1800s plantings that have long graced the area—delivering a warm, richly toned grip with outstanding moisture resistance and durability thanks to the thorough stabilisation process.

This truly one-of-a-kind piece is completed with a custom belt sheath handcrafted by Marisa from vegetable-tanned leather. Dyed in a deep ochre-brown, it showcases a hand-embossed Northern Star motif elegantly accented with 24k gold leaf gilding for a refined, heirloom-quality finish.
